NDLEA to recruit 5,000 personnel

The Chairman of the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A) Col. Muhammad Abdallah (retd.), on Friday said President Muhammadu Buhari has approved the recruitment of 5,000 personnel for the agency.
He said this while speaking at the public destruction of drug exhibits by the Taraba State Command of the agency in Jalingo, the state capital.
According to him, the gesture would go a long way in improving the operations of the agency in the campaign against drug addiction in the country.

Abdallah who lamented the increasing rate of consumption of illicit drugs among the youths in Taraba, appealed to families to live up to their responsibilities.
He noted that effective drug prevention must involve the positive engagement of children, youths and adults with their families, schools, workplace and communities.
